How did Sutra Sauces get Started?
It looks like we have a sauce boss in the house; this time, we’re introducing Sutra Sauces, an Indian fresh-frozen sauce that allows the everyday consumer to play chef! Paul Gill, the owner of Sutra Sauces, began working in his family’s restaurant at the age of 11; from there, his love and passion for creating authentic food led him to build and operate multiple fine Indian restaurants across Arizona, Colorado, and Vancouver. In 2003, Paul married Pari, and she suggested leaving behind the restaurant industry and pursuing large-scale food manufacturing and online sales, and the rest is history.

Does Hanan Products Ring a Bell?
If you have a sweet tooth, then you might be very familiar with Hanan Products Co. because their specialty lies in whipped toppings, icings, and dessert fillings used by bakeries and food distributors around the world. The company was founded in 1946 by research chemist Stuart Hanan, who strongly believed that “Our Products Must Be Second to None;” it’s a principle that has been upheld by three generations of family management and 75 years of business.

Like so many other helpful devices, it’s very easy to use barcode scanners—but not so simple to understand how they operate. First conceived in 1948 by inventors Bernard Silver and N. Joseph Woodland, the barcode didn’t catch on until the 1970s when supermarket executive Alan Haberman adopted the idea from the then-patent holder IBM.
